Strategic Applications in Packaging Design and Product Labels

In practical packaging design, visual hierarchy is paramount. The Christmas Icicle Clipart Illustration excels as a secondary graphical element that supports, rather than competes with, primary typography. For the candle labels I am currently mocking up, the SVG version of this asset allows for precise scaling. I can nestle the icicle graphic beneath the product name or use it as a subtle border accent on the box lid. Because the lines are clean and the style is illustrative rather than photographic, it prints beautifully on textured paper stocks like kraft or linen, which are staples in local business packaging.

Beyond physical products, this asset translates seamlessly into marketing visuals and social media graphics. When creating Instagram stories or promotional ads for the holiday launch, the PNG format with transparency allows me to layer the icicles over product photography without awkward white boxes. This creates a cohesive brand identity across digital and physical touchpoints. For food businesses or bakeries, this graphic could elegantly frame a seasonal menu header or decorate a gift certificate. For boutique owners, it works exceptionally well on thank-you cards and printable inserts, adding a tactile sense of care to the unboxing experience that builds customer trust and encourages repeat purchases.

Navigating Placement: Where Frosty Graphics Shine and Where to Pause

While this asset is versatile, strategic placement is key to maintaining readability and professionalism. The Christmas Icicle Clipart Illustration performs best as a decorative accent, hero graphic for web design, or framing element. It shines on hang tags, sticker designs, and editorial layouts where there is ample negative space. However, designers must exercise caution when applying it to information-dense areas. On a product label containing ingredients, usage instructions, or legal warnings, this illustration should be minimized or omitted entirely to prevent visual clutter. Regulatory compliance and legibility must always take precedence over decoration.

Additionally, this specific style may not suit every brand archetype. Ultra-minimalist luxury brands might find the illustrative detail too ornate, while bold, neon-centric modern brands might find it too traditional. It is also crucial to consider contrast; intricate icicle details can disappear against busy backgrounds or low-contrast colors. Always test the asset in context. If the graphic distracts from the logo design or makes the price list difficult to scan, it is failing its function. In those cases, reserve the illustration for secondary collateral like envelopes or social posts rather than primary sales interfaces.
